Output 1743f18691ad68e3f2cc9f7306040a32c1908424817c8d586b582250c8d62bbd:0

value
3484340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e428315005e1c1b5be9e67c41367c8b5f53413 OP_EQUAL
address
3DzFnsjMS9Hi4MihwETHfkWiSraLYd55nK
transaction
1743f18691ad68e3f2cc9f7306040a32c1908424817c8d586b582250c8d62bbd
spent
true